Lewisville has a cost index of 103 vs 97 for Odessa. Lewisville is 6 points more expensive overall. Monthly rent goes from $1,612 to $1,573 (-2%).
If you earn the Odessa median of $73,030, you would need approximately $77,547/year in Lewisville to maintain equivalent purchasing power, based on the cost index difference of 6 points (6%).
Median rent in Odessa is $1,612/month. In Lewisville it is $1,573/month — a difference of $39 per month, or $468 per year.
Moving to Lewisville looks like a financial upgrade — better income-to-cost ratio. The salary equivalent to maintain your current lifestyle is $77,547/year in Lewisville. The median income there is $85,002.
Estimated monthly essentials total $3,463 in Odessa vs $3,534 in Lewisville — a difference of +$71/month (+$852/year).
The median home price in Lewisville is $390,585 vs $248,410 in Odessa. With 20% down and a 6.5% rate, the estimated monthly mortgage payment is $1,975 in Lewisville vs $1,256 in Odessa.
